Job Description:

As a Cloud Operations Engineer, you will support our internal teams by managing day-to-day operations and providing technical guidance across our Google Cloud Platform (GCP) environments. You will assist internal users - from IT and engineering to business teams - by advising on project setups, configuring services, enabling integrations, supporting CI/CD workflows, and ensuring that cloud resources follow best practices in security, networking, and governance.Your role will combine operational support with small project work, helping teams onboard to GCP, troubleshoot issues, and efficiently adopt platform capabilities. You will collaborate closely with DevOps, Platform Engineering, Security, and development teams to maintain a reliable, compliant, and well-structured cloud environment. This is an excellent opportunity for an engineering professional who enjoys hands-on technical work, solving practical operational challenges, and enabling teams to use cloud services effectively.

Requirements:

  • Solid knowledge of foundational Cloud concepts - including IAM, networking, VPC Service Controls, project and service configuration, and integrations - and the ability to guide users through setup, troubleshooting, and best practices
  • Experience assisting teams with CI/CD pipelines, including configuration, troubleshooting, and optimization, as well as automating repetitive operational tasks to improve efficiency and reliability
  • Ability to take ownership of operational tasks, diagnose and resolve issues across cloud services, and deliver clear, practical solutions even when requirements are incomplete or ambiguous
  • Strong communication and coordination skills to support internal users from IT and non-IT backgrounds, collaborate with engineering, security, and platform teams, and maintain clear documentation and operational guidance
  • Commitment to consistent, dependable operations through maintaining high standards of security and reliability, identifying areas for improvement, and contributing to streamlined workflows, runbooks, and service enablement
  • 3-5+ years of experience in cloud operations, IT operations, or similar technical support/engineering roles
  • Solid hands-on experience with Google Cloud Platform (GCP) or other major Cloud providers, including IAM, networking, resource management, and service configuration
  • Practical experience troubleshooting cloud services, integrations, networking issues, and IAM
  • Good working knowledge of CI/CD systems (preferably GitHub Actions), with the ability to assist teams in configuring pipelines, troubleshooting issues, and maintaining smooth deployment workflows
  • Solid understanding of infrastructure-as-code principles and practical experience with Terraform, sufficient to read, modify, and operate Terraform configurations in day-to-day cloud operations
  • Scripting skills (e.g., Python) for automating routine tasks and improving operational efficiency
  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to support both technical and non-technical internal users

Nice to have:

  • Familiarity with GitOps principles and tools (e.g., ArgoCD) from an operational/support perspective
  • Exposure to workflow orchestration tools such as Argo Workflows
  • Understanding of monitoring, alerting, and error-tracking systems (e.g., Cloud Monitoring)
  • Familiarity with event streaming systems such as GCP Pub/Sub
